Bueno, a pedido del profesor me encargo de mandarles esta tarea, que no es para nada compleja y pueden ganarse una buena nota.
Consiste en diseñar un programa que permita el registro y busqueda de libros, para una libreria. Ademas debe contar con funciones/metodos para vender libros, consultar el stock de cierto libro, buscar por autor o titulo y revisar las ganancias de la sesión.
Para ello usaran la siguiente clase Libro:
class Libro {
char nombre[40], autor[40];
int precio;
public:
Libro(char *n, char *a, int pr) {
strcpy(nombre,n); strcpy(autor,a); precio = pr;
}
& nbsp; const char* getAutor() { return autor; }
& nbsp; const char* getNombre() { return nombre; }
int getPrecio() { return precio; }
};
Si lo consideran útil, pueden modificar a gusto la clase Libro.
El programa deberá tener un menú principal que permita mediante opciones, realizar las operaciones solicitadas arriba.
Como extra, se le dará un punto "de reserva" si diseña el programa almacenando los datos en archivos (con ifstream y ofstream). Si en su programa usted presenta fallas al ejecutar, alguna de éstas se puede obviar si se realizó el manejo de archivos. (No hizo la busqueda de libros, pero hizo el manejo, tiene nota 7 de todas formas)
La tarea tiene fecha de entrega para el Miércoles 4 de Noviembre, hasta las 23:59:59. (En la sección Tareas del Ublog, podrá entregarla). Usted deberá mandar ya sea el único archivo fuente, o un archivo comprimido con todos los archivos fuente que haya usado. NO MANDAR PROGRAMAS COMPILADOS.
Eso, buena suerte! Cualquier duda al email.